About this map

Cattaraugus serves as the primary hub in this early 1960s landscape, where the Erie Lackawanna railroad winds through the valleys of western New York. The map details a transition from concentrated village life to the surrounding highlands, marked by numerous family-named landmarks like Gibson Hill and Skinner Hollow. Significant local institutions are documented, including the Cattaraugus High Sch and the Cattaraugus Camp grounds, alongside the Fairgrounds located near the village center.
